image

编辑人: 独留清风醉

calendar2025-10-15

message0

visits108

HDLC与PPP之全方面对比及PPP相关配置与故障排查

在网络规划设计师的备考中,数据链路层的HDLC和PPP是非常重要的知识点。

一、帧结构
1. HDLC帧结构
- HDLC的帧结构较为简洁。它包括标志字段(0x7E),用于帧的定界;地址字段,指定了帧的接收方或发送方的地址;控制字段,包含了帧的类型等信息,如信息帧、监督帧和无编号帧等;信息字段,用来承载上层的数据;帧校验序列(FCS),采用CRC校验,用于检测传输过程中的错误。
- 学习方法:可以通过绘制HDLC帧结构的示意图来加深理解,同时分析不同类型的帧在实际数据传输中的作用。例如,在模拟的网络环境中,观察信息帧如何传输数据,监督帧如何进行差错控制和流量控制等。
2. PPP帧结构
- PPP帧也有自己的特点。它同样有标志字段(0x7E),地址字段通常固定为全1(表示广播地址),控制字段也有多种类型。与HDLC不同的是,PPP帧的信息字段前还有协议字段,用于标识上层协议类型,如IP协议等。
- 学习方法:对比HDLC帧结构来学习PPP帧结构。将两者放在一起,分析每个字段的异同之处,例如对比协议字段在两种协议中的作用和意义。

二、认证功能
1. HDLC认证情况
- HDLC本身不支持认证功能。它在相对简单和信任的网络环境中使用,比如在一些企业内部的点对点专线连接中,假设网络环境相对安全可靠。
- 学习方法:理解这种设计背后的原因,即在一些专用网络场景下,不需要额外的认证开销,并且要注意其与需要认证的网络环境的区别。
2. PPP认证功能
- PPP支持CHAP(挑战握手认证协议)和PAP(密码认证协议)认证。
- PAP是一种简单的明文认证方式,客户端将用户名和密码以明文形式发送给服务器进行验证。
- CHAP则相对安全,它采用挑战 - 响应的方式。服务器向客户端发送一个挑战值,客户端使用自己的密码对挑战值进行加密计算并返回结果,服务器根据自己保存的密码进行同样的计算并与客户端返回结果对比。
- 学习方法:详细学习两种认证协议的原理,可以通过实际的模拟实验来演示认证过程。例如,在网络模拟器中设置PAP和CHAP认证场景,观察客户端和服务器之间的交互过程。

三、网络层协议支持
1. HDLC网络层协议支持
- HDLC主要用于支持同步数据链路层,在一些特定的网络层协议下工作,如X.25协议等。
- 学习方法:了解HDLC与特定网络层协议的适配方式,研究其在这些协议中的数据封装和解封装过程。
2. PPP网络层协议支持
- PPP具有很强的通用性,能够支持多种网络层协议,如IP、IPX等。
- 学习方法:分析PPP如何通过协议字段来识别和处理不同的网络层协议,在实际网络环境中观察不同网络层协议在PPP链路上的传输情况。

四、PPP的NCP协商(以IPCP为例)流程
1. IPCP协商步骤
- 首先,链路建立阶段完成后,开始进行NCP协商。对于IPCP,客户端发送IPCP配置请求报文,其中包含自己希望使用的IP地址等参数(如果有的话)。
- 然后,服务器收到请求后,根据自身的配置情况发送IPCP配置确认报文或者IPCP配置拒绝报文。如果服务器同意客户端的请求,就发送确认报文;如果不同意,例如客户端请求的IP地址不符合服务器的规划,就发送拒绝报文并提供正确的参数建议。
- 客户端收到确认报文后,就按照协商好的参数进行网络层配置;如果收到拒绝报文,则重新调整参数并再次发送请求。
- 学习方法:绘制IPCP协商的流程图,按照步骤逐步分析每个报文的作用和交互逻辑。

五、华为设备PPP封装配置命令及故障排查步骤
1. 配置命令
- 在华为设备上配置PPP封装,例如在接口视图下使用“ppp authentication - mode { chap | pap }”命令来设置认证模式,“ppp ipcp - request { send - ip - address | default - ip - address }”命令用于设置IPCP协商时的IP地址相关参数等。
- 学习方法:在华为模拟器上进行实际操作,输入命令并观察配置结果。同时查看设备的配置文件,理解每个命令在配置文件中的体现形式。
2. 故障排查步骤
- 首先检查接口状态,看PPP链路是否已经建立成功。可以使用“display interface”命令查看接口的状态信息,如是否处于“up”状态。
- 如果链路未建立成功,检查物理连接是否正常,包括网线是否插好、接口是否损坏等。
- 对于认证失败的情况,查看认证相关的日志信息,检查用户名和密码是否正确,认证模式是否匹配等。
- 如果是NCP协商失败,分析协商报文的内容,查看是否存在参数冲突等问题。

总之,在备考过程中,要全面掌握HDLC和PPP的相关知识,通过理论学习、实际操作和案例分析等多种方式加深理解,这样才能在考试中应对自如。

喵呜刷题:让学习像火箭一样快速,快来微信扫码,体验免费刷题服务,开启你的学习加速器!

创作类型:
原创

本文链接:HDLC与PPP之全方面对比及PPP相关配置与故障排查

版权声明:本站点所有文章除特别声明外,均采用 CC BY-NC-SA 4.0 许可协议。转载请注明文章出处。
分享文章
share